<h4>Tinubu Proves Physical Fitness For 2023</h4>
<p><img class="alignnone size-medium wp-image-17188" src="https://openlife.ng/wp-content/uploads/2022/10/Tinubu...-254x300.jpg" alt="Tinubu Proves Physical " width="254" height="300" /><br />
<strong><a href="https://openlife.ng/">OpenLife Nigeria</a> </strong>reports that Asiwaju Bola Ahmed Tinubu, the presidential candidate of the ruling All Progressives Congress, APC, in the 2023 general election, on Sunday, proved to his critics that he is physically fit to withstand the rigours of presidential duties if voted into office next year as Nigeria’s president.<br />
Over the time, the former Lagos State governor has been demeaned as being unhealthy to be Nigeria’s president on accounts of his incessant medical trips to the <a href="https://punchng.com/">United Kingdom</a>.<br />
Same rumour emerged in the political space since last week when his absence at the peace accord signing ceremony held in Abuja last week without his presence.<br />
Rather, Tinubu was represented by Kassim Shettima, his running mate.<br />
Most commentators, specifically from the opposition camps emphasized that the APC flagbearer was on treatment, yet again, in London.<br />
Refuting that claims, Tinubu, took to cycling on Sunday and said:<br />
<em><strong>“Many have said I have died; others claim I have withdrawn from the presidential campaign. Well&#8230; Nope.</strong></em><br />
<em><strong>This is the reality: I am strong, I am healthy and I am READY to serve Nigerians from Day One.#BAT23</strong></em>,” he stated.</p>
